reserving the right to object, you know, the Senator from Connecticut is correct in that, if a Senator were to halt a large number of nominations for an idiosyncratic concern, for a concern unique to that Senator that was not widely shared, that could constitute an abuse of power, and I am going to suggest some aspects of this situation that make it quite different and that, in a subsequent administration, if there were a comparable situation, would make these same levers appropriate No. 1, the Biden administration is defying three separate Federal laws: two different Nord Stream 2 sanctions, both of which I authored, along with Democratic Senator Jeanne Shaheen, both of which passed the Senate and the House and were signed into law, both of which enjoyed massive, near-unanimous bipartisan support. In addition to that is CAATSA--strong Russia sanctions that are mandatory, that are designed to force a President to sanction Russia even if they are reluctant to do so like Joe Biden is. Right now, the administration is defying the law, and so the message that I have conveyed to the administration repeatedly is, follow the law. I am not asking for a change in the law; I am saying follow the law. That is No. 1, if you have an administration that is openly defying the law, but No. 2, that is openly defying an overwhelming bipartisan consensus of Congress. This is not a narrow partisan issue.…
